Heavy Goods Vehicles operate in some of the most demanding environments within the transport industry. Long-distance haulage, pallet distribution, warehouse collections & scheduled freight deliveries all require shutter systems capable of handling constant daily use. HGV & Lorry Shutters are designed to provide dependable rear access while helping protect valuable cargo throughout every stage of the journey.
Unlike smaller delivery vehicles, HGVs & lorries transport larger loads over greater distances, placing higher demands on every moving component. A well-designed shutter system supports efficient loading, improves vehicle security & helps operators keep freight moving without unnecessary delays. For businesses managing regional deliveries or nationwide distribution, reliable shutter performance remains an important part of daily operations.
